Sampling PrinciplesIntroduction to sampling
-
Sampling
The process of selecting a part of something with the intent of showing the quality, style, or nature of the whole
-
Why Sample?
To learn about population or area of interest
Difficult to accurately census
To make inferences about population
To generalize with confidence
-
Populations and Samples
Population: Complete set of Individuals or entire area that you want to describe, or make inferences about The set of variables in the sampling universe
Consists of ALL sampling units
Sample: Subset of the population Subset of sampling units
-
Sampling units
Choice of sampling unit depends on objectives for sampling What do you want to know? Why?
Types Points
Transects
Quadrats or plots
Individuals Whole plant
Plant parts

Indirect MethodsCapacitance Meter
Electronic capacitance is related to biomass because capacitance is directly affected by height and density of forage in a plot. Electronic capacitance must be converted to biomass with a double sampling procedure like that outlined above. In the regression equation the capacitance becomes the estimated value.
Rising Plate Meter
The rising plate meter is also a double sampling technique were some of the plots must be clipped to calibrate the meter. The height must be converted to biomass with a double sampling procedure like that outlined above. In the regression equation the height becomes the estimated value.)
Spectral reflectance
Spectroreflectance curves are measured with a spectrophotometer and then related to biomass.
Cover, height, and density estimates have also been used to estimate biomass and have been found reliable in some vegetation types.
